2016 - 2024

感恩一路有你

新优化C编写Web服务时的服务器请求处理问题

浏览量:4085 时间:2024-05-26 13:26:13 作者:采采

引言

在开发Web服务时,使用C语言编写是一种常见的方式。然而,在这个过程中,经常会遇到服务器无法处理请求的问题,导致未将对象设置到对象的实例。本文将探讨如何优化C编写Web服务时的服务器请求处理问题。

选择高级选项添加服务引用

在编写Web服务时,添加服务引用是一项关键操作。在此过程中,我们需要选择高级选项,并再次选择“添加Web引用”。通过按照图示操作,可以确保正确地添加服务引用并避免出现服务器无法处理请求的情况。

注意引用方法的更改

一旦添加了Web引用,我们需要注意引用方法的更改。在C编写的Web服务中,引用方法需要特别留意。例如,当引用Weather方法时,需要注意方法的具体调用方式,确保代码的准确性和可靠性。

优化对象实例设置

为避免出现未将对象设置到对象的实例的问题,我们可以优化对象实例的设置。通过对代码逻辑的审查和调试,及时发现并修复潜在的问题,确保对象实例的正确初始化和赋值,从而提高Web服务的稳定性和性能表现。

使用异常处理机制

另一种解决服务器无法处理请求问题的方法是使用异常处理机制。在C编写的Web服务中,合理地使用try-catch语句块捕获和处理可能出现的异常情况,可以有效地防止程序崩溃并提升用户体验。

定期进行性能优化

除了以上方法外,定期进行性能优化也是保障Web服务稳定运行的重要手段。通过对代码逻辑和数据库查询等方面进行优化,可以提升服务器的响应速度和吞吐量,降低出现服务器无法处理请求的可能性。

结论

综上所述,优化C编写Web服务时的服务器请求处理问题是一个持续改进的过程。通过选择高级选项添加服务引用、注意引用方法的更改、优化对象实例设置、使用异常处理机制以及定期进行性能优化,可以有效解决服务器无法处理请求的难题,提升Web服务的质量和性能。希望本文的内容对您在编写C Web服务时有所帮助。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。